Physical Description: Lean and muscular for his age. He makes sure not to skip leg day either.
Stormy, bright-green eyes. Messy, medium-length, fiery red hair. Fair complexion, but not pale. Usually wears tank tops and shorts. Never wears shoes.
Mental Description: Brutus is a researcher at heart, but knows what he wants. He wants to be a Quidditch star like his cousin, but not the same position.
He is known to be pretty bull-headed, but does genuinely care about those close to him. He is friendly and social.
Biography: Brutus is the son of a witch and a wizard, both of whom work at the Ministry. They are in the Muggle Studies section of the Ministry, and have a fascination (near obsession) with muggle history, the Roman Empire in particular. Hence why they named their son after the right hand of Julius Caesar.
His parents often masquerade as muggles, and even have jobs as historians as a cover, and to further their research. Their family vacations often involved going to see ancient ruins in Rome, Greece, even some others like Egypt.
Brutus likes muggle history, and is enthusiastic to learn about how they have adapted to life without magic, almost like a separate evolutionary line. But, he hasn't quite found what his research passion is.
Brutus was educated on magic, in particular the Statute of Secrecy at a very early age. Under NO circumstances was he ever to spill the secret of magic to muggles.
His cousin, Dan, and his parents often stopped by. The adults would talk about boring, grown-up things while Dan regaled him with stories about Hogwarts. Playing Quidditch, studying magic, being attacked by cursed spiders, being trapped in a fighting ring... Not all of them were fun stories.
Brutus dreamed of the day he would get to go. He knew immediately what he wanted to do, since he was 7 years old. As such, he also works out regularly. He never misses a workout, though is aware he will have to modify his schedule for Hogwarts.
First Instance of Magic: Brutus' first instance of magic occurred when he was 6. The family was in Dublin, at Merrion Square, to be precise. Brutus was taking in all the... well everything. He became enraptured by the statue of Oscar Wilde. When he walked over to it and touched it, the statue moved. It looked down at him, gave him a smirk, and a wink.
Brutus panicked. Not because a statue was moving; he'd seen plenty of those in his lifetime, but because he thought he broke the Statute of Secrecy by accidentally bringing a statue to life.
His fears were unfounded though, as only his parents and two staff members saw the statue move. A pair of quick memory charms later, and everything was taken care of. When they told Brutus that this meant he can go to Hogwarts, he was delighted, and they went to Florean Fortescue's Ice Cream Parlour to celebrate.
